The three non-profits that are involved in running the REA are UND Arena Services (management of the REA) , UND Sports Facilities Inc (day to day operations of the REA) and Ralph Engelstad Arena (owner of the actual building). UND Sports Facilities pays UND Arena Services a management fee every year.

  23. The information I was told was a few years back but guessing most of it still holds true. If anyone sees anything that is incorrect, feel free correct it. -UND gets the ticket price for the hockey games, season and single game (less all the fees attached on). They do contrac with the REA for handling the ticket sales -Concessions and Sioux Shop I'm not as sure on. Some of the concessions are run by outside vendors (Little Caesar's, TCBY, Red Pepper, etc) and pay some sort of rent, I believe the rest are run by the REA in some fashion. That goes through the REA's financials (UND Sports Facilities Inc). Sioux Shop might be the same but its also possible it might be a separate entity, again not sure on that one. -I believe that UND and the REA have a usage agreement. I don't know what that dollar amount is but I believe the terms are favorable for UND. -The other thing I'm not sure about is how the suite arrangement is done or what the revenue split on that is. This year UND would have received $405 from all season ticket holders as that was the cost of the tickets (a little over $18/game this year). The Champions Club would have received the donations that were required for those tickets. You also need to account for increase in the number of student tickets in your calculation. And again, UND contracts with the REA to handle all the ticket sales, distribution, etc. Total ticket sales for the entire athletic department were just under $4.1 million last year. Not sure how much of this helps but it is my understanding of how things work.
